      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;I&gt;[ FlexSim 21.2.3 ]&lt;/I&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;DIV class="fr-view clearfix"&gt;
 &lt;P&gt;When using the Move Object activity to move an Operator, the Operator is placed at a large distance from the destination object.&lt;/P&gt;
 &lt;P&gt;I have attached a simple model demonstrating this. After traveling to the Orange object, a 'Move Object' activity is employed to move the Operator to the Green object. As can be seen below, the Operator is placed a large distance from the destination location. I can subsequently center the Operator over the Green object but need to understand reason for observed current behaviour.&lt;/P&gt;

      <description>&lt;DIV class="fr-view clearfix"&gt;&lt;P&gt;Check the Preserve Global Position checkbox if you don't want them to move after the moveobject.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;span class="lia-inline-image-display-wrapper" image-alt="1634932653084.png"&gt;&lt;img src="https://forums.autodesk.com/t5/image/serverpage/image-id/1507805i72927C3EF67C247E/image-size/large?v=v2&amp;amp;px=999" role="button" title="1634932653084.png" alt="1634932653084.png" /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Or set the person's location to 0,0,0 if you want them positioned on top of the object you moved them into.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;DIV class="fr-view clearfix"&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;A rel="user" href="https://answers.flexsim.com/users/626/stan.d.html" nodeid="626"&gt;@Stan Davis&lt;/A&gt; All these "offsets" that you're seeing are because after moving the operator into the green shape the operator is in a different coordinate space. (0,0,0) is now the green shape for the operator and not the center of the model.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If you just want to move the operator to a different location you can just set his position and not move him inside a different object. Here I set his position to be the same as that of the green shape and then I set it back to the position of NN4 before traveling again.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;A rel="noopener noreferrer" href="https://answers.flexsim.com/storage/attachments/45273-positionoperator.fsm" target="_blank"&gt;PositionOperator.fsm&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If you really do want to move the operator into the green shape, then set his position to (0,0,0) after the moveobject and then, after the delay, move him back into the model and set his position to be at NN4.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;A rel="noopener noreferrer" href="https://answers.flexsim.com/storage/attachments/45253-moveobjectoperator.fsm" target="_blank"&gt;MoveObjectOperator.fsm&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/DIV&gt;</description>
